Job Overview
Intuit is seeking a Staff-level Senior AI Security Researcher to join AI Adversarial Robustness Research (A2RS), a multidisciplinary team focused on securing AI and GenAI models and systems.
We’re looking for innovative team players who love new challenges, enjoy cracking tough problems, and thrive in cross-functional environments.
In this role, you will partner with data scientists and security researchers to define how Intuit secures AI applications.
Responsibilities
- Research AI and GenAI systems from a security perspective to understand when and how they are vulnerable to a variety of threats
- Blue team: Explore innovative ways to enhance the security of AI systems
- Red team: Analyze the attack surface of state-of-the-art AI technologies
- Center of Excellence: Collect and synthesize research literature and open-source tools to build and maintain a robust knowledge base for adversarial robustness of AI systems
- Distill and share AI security knowledge within Intuit and externally through seminars, blogs, papers, and conference talks
